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ized coatings or sealants to the exterior surfaces of a building’s foundation. This process aims to create a protective barrier that prevents water infiltration, reduces moisture penetration, and minimizes the risk of damage caused by environmental elements. Contractors typically assess the condition of the foundation, prepare the surface, and then apply the appropriate sealing materials to ensure a durable and effective barrier. Proper sealing helps extend the lifespan of the foundation by shielding it against common issues associated with exposure to moisture and soil movement.

One of the primary problems that foundation sealing addresses is water intrusion. Excess moisture can lead to a variety of structural concerns, including cracking, shifting, and even foundational settling over time. Sealants help block water from seeping through cracks or porous areas in the concrete, which can otherwise lead to mold growth, wood rot, or deterioration of nearby materials. Additionally, sealing can help prevent soil erosion around the foundation, which is often caused by heavy rains or poor drainage, thereby maintaining the stability of the structure.

Material Costs - The cost for sealing a concrete foundation typically ranges from $1 to $3 per square foot. For an average-sized foundation in Stoughton, WI, this can amount to approximately $500 to $1,500 depending on the surface area.

Labor Expenses - Labor charges for sealing services usually fall between $2 and $5 per square foot. Larger projects may benefit from volume discounts, but overall costs depend on the complexity of the job.

Additional Services - Some providers include surface preparation or repair in their sealing packages, which can add $200 to $500 to the total cost. These services ensure better adhesion and longer-lasting protection.

Cost Variations - Overall costs can vary based on foundation size, material choice, and local contractor rates. Contact local pros to obtain accurate estimates tailored to specific project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ete foundation sealing? Concrete foundation sealing involves applying protective coatings or sealants to prevent water infiltration and reduce damage caused by moisture and cracks.

Why should I consider sealing my foundation? Sealing can help protect the foundation from water damage, reduce cracking, and improve the longevity of the structure.

How often should a foundation be sealed? The frequency of sealing depends on climate and soil conditions, but typically, resealing every few years is recommended for optimal protection.

What types of sealants are used for foundation sealing? Common sealants include epoxy, polyurethane, and asphalt-based coatings, selected based on the specific needs of the foundation.
